**Audit item 7 — Laundry-locker access flow (Tumblebox platform).** Plugin authors must confirm that locker-open requests validate the one-time code server-side and expire codes after ten minutes. Verify no plugin caches unlock tokens or bypasses the occupancy check. Document your test evidence in the audit log. Flow ownership for escalations is listed below.

named custodian: Druion Kelix Brivan

### Changelog — Puzzleforge Key Rotation v2.8

Welcome aboard. We rotated the signing key for Puzzleforge, our crossword generator, after the previous key passed its 12-month lifetime. All grid-pack artifacts built after this release are signed with the replacement. Older packs verify against the archived key until Q3. New builds should verify against the following key.

deploy key for kagup-bawig: bky9_ZMq28eTw9

Runbook 4.2 — Account recovery during the Hollis hermetic build migration

While we migrate the Penderworks build to the Hollis hermetic toolchain, legacy build accounts are frozen. If your sandboxed build fails with an auth error, do not create a new account; recover the shared migration account instead. Open the recovery console on the Hollis bastion, select the migration tenant, and choose offline recovery. Approvals from one build captain are required. When prompted at the final step, enter the recovery passphrase that appears below.

vault phrase of kajef-tafog = wenox-briix

Hi team,

Before I hand off the 3.2 release, please note the humidity sensor drift reported on Verdana controllers in the Elmbrook trial site. Drift exceeds 4% after roughly ten days of continuous operation; firmware 3.2.1 adds an automatic recalibration cycle every 72 hours. Support should advise growers to install 3.2.1 and trigger a manual recalibration once. The hotfix bundle must be verified before distribution, so I'm including the signing key used for the 3.2.1 packages below.

release key, fahof-yagap: bky3_m5d